CCP Presents Three–Day Performance Literature Festival

The Cultural Center of the Philippines, through the CCP Intertextual Division, will mount the Performatura 2017: Performance Literature Festival on March 31 to April 2 at its venues.

The festival features poetry readings, cultural performances, film showings, marathon readings, book fair, and interviews with renowned artists and writers from 9 am to 9 pm. Entrance to the festival is free, but the audiences are encouraged to donate a book as a price for admission. Each donation will go to the CCP’s partner libraries. Mr. Vim Nadera is the festival director. The event is open to the public.

Performatura 2017 is a performance literature festival celebrating the intersections of the written word and performance. The word Performatura is a mash up of the word performance and orature or oral literature. Orature is a term coined by Ugandan linguist Pio Zirimu who wanted to raise oral literature to the level of written literature.

The festival theme is “Sa Loob at Labas ng Bayan Kong Sawi” (Within and Without My Sorrowful Country), a direct quotation from Florante at Laura, the masterpiece of Francisco “Balagtas” Baltazar. Balagtas’ spirit likewise animates Performatura as various artists give live to his body of work.

National Artist Virgilio Almario, a.k.a. Rio Alma, will speak on the opening ceremonies at 9:00 am on March 31 in the CCP Little Theater. Ms. Nora Aunor will give lucky fans and attendees an intimate look into her practice as an actress on the same day at the MKP Hall of the CCP Main Building at 2:00 pm.

National Artist F. Sionil Jose will grace the opening show April 1 at 9:00 am at the CCP Promenade. Gawad CCP Para sa Sining Panitikan Dr. Leoncio Deriada will talk on the practice of poetry on the same day. Mr. Ricky Lee will talk about his craft as a scriptwriter in a separate cafe session on April 2.

Filmmakers Sari Dalena, Giancarlo Abrahan, and Jim Libiran will talk about the art of writing and the art of making films during the Peliteratura segments. On April 2 at 7:00 am in the Balagtas Shrine in Pandacan, Manila, National Artist Bienvenido Lumbera, CCP officials, and Komisyon sa Wikang Filipino Director General Roberto Añonuevo will head a wreath-laying ceremony with some performances.
